**🧩 What is an AWS GameDay?**
An AWS GameDay is a gamified learning event where participants are challenged to use AWS solutions to solve real-world technical problems as a team. Unlike traditional workshops, GameDays are open-ended and non-prescriptive, giving participants the freedom to explore and think outside the box.

Η πλήρης περιγραφή της ομιλίας στα Αγγλικά:
*Modern AI systems have become remarkably good at recognizing patterns, however statistical pattern matching alone is not enough to build systems that are robust, generalizable, or capable of reasoning about cause and effect. In this talk, we explore how representation learning, which aims to equip machines with structured internal models of their inputs, can be enriched with causal structure to produce more reliable and interpretable AI. We will begin with an introduction to representation learning and its limitations, then examine how incorporating the principle of independent causal mechanisms changes the way models represent and respond to their environment. Drawing on landmark papers in the field, we will trace how causal representation learning has evolved from a theoretical idea into a practical framework shaping modern machine learning research. We will also touch on the recently emerging world model literature, which envisions AI systems that go beyond reactive prediction to simulate and reason about how the world changes. The talk concludes with a forward-looking discussion of where this field is headed and what it may mean for the future of reliable, trustworthy AI.*
Shut Up & Write!® in National Library of Greece – Stavros Niarchos FCC
Το Shut Up & Write διοργανώνει δωρεάν τοπικές φυσικές και διαδικτυακές εκδηλώσεις συγγραφής για συγγραφείς από όλο τον κόσμο. Οι εκδηλώσεις μας χρησιμοποιούν την αποδεδειγμένη φόρμουλα μας:
15 λεπτά εισαγωγής, 1 ώρα συγκεντρωμένης γραφής και 15 λεπτά τελικού απολογισμού για να μοιραστούν οι συμμετέχοντες την πρόοδο τους.

## **About 1 Million Cups**
1 Million Cups is a national program that brings entrepreneurs and communities together to learn, connect, and grow through conversation and collaboration. Loudoun’s chapter meets on the 2nd and 4th Wednesdays each month.
